Tautology - tautology (English spelling)

This word comes from the Greek word for "tautology." When we talk about a simple proposition that is immediately obvious as being true, we sometimes say that it is nothing more than a tautology. "When the dog faces west, its tail faces east" is a tautology in this sense.

In propositional logic, a compound sentence form made by stringing together propositional logic symbols and sentence variables, such that the compound sentence is always correct no matter how the correctness of the sentences substituted for the sentence variables is determined, is called a "tautology." A simple example is "A∨(¬A)," where "∨" is a disjunction symbol and "¬" is a negation symbol. This corresponds to the law of the excluded middle in traditional logic. Sentences that are examples of tautological forms are also sometimes called "tautologies." When a long compound sentence form is made by repeating sentence variables and logical symbols many times, it may not be immediately clear whether it is a tautology or not, but there are mechanical methods to determine this if you are willing to spend time.

ギリシア語での「同語反復」に由来することばである。正しいことがすぐにわかるような単純な命題のことを「それはトートロジーにすぎない」ということがある。「犬が西向きゃ尾は東」などは、この意味でトートロジーである。

 命題論理では、命題論理の記号と文変項とを連ねてつくった合成文の形式のうち、文変項に代入される文の正しさをどのように決めてもつねに合成文が正しくなるようなものを「トートロジー」という。簡単な例として「A∨(¬A)」をあげることができる。ここで「∨」は選言記号、「¬」は否定記号である。これは伝統的論理学でいう排中律にあたる。トートロジーの形式の実例になる文のことも「トートロジー」とよぶことがある。文変項や論理記号を何回も繰り返すことによりつくられた長い合成文の形式になるとトートロジーであるかどうかが一目ではわからないこともあるが、時間をかけることをいとわなければ、それを決定するための機械的な判定法が存在している。
